Fortify your emotional health
As a trauma-informed professional life coach, Janell Rardon spends a good deal of her day-to-day work with brokenness–broken families, broken relationships, broken hearts and souls. In response to the pleas of her clients, she developed a set of emotional-health tools to help them repair the broken parts of their lives. In Stronger Every Day, she shares these powerful tools with you, showing you how to
· transform pain into meaning
· experience secure attachment with God
· shape healthy thoughts
· shift from shame to self-compassion
· practice healthy assertiveness
· set mental and emotional boundaries
· understand triggers and defense mechanisms
· regulate emotional highs and lows
· cultivate healthy human connection
With inspiring Scriptures, quotes, prayers, personal stories, and case studies, Rardon sets you on the path of emotional health so that you can be stronger than ever—every day.

In My Opinion
Have you ever stopped to think about the wonder of how God made each of us? From the way every organ in our body works together to keep us alive to the way our minds work to our emotions, God put every detail in place.
And the enemy will attack wherever he can, whether it be in our health, or emotional state, or in our minds. In Stronger Every Day, Janell Rardon gives readers practical and tested ways (tools) to combat attacks on our well-being.
Using a combination of personal stories, scientific research, and Scripture, Rardon fills our toolbox, so we can repair the damage done to our beliefs about our selves and our emotions. Whether you are battling pain, shame, guilt, or loneliness, this book will encourage and equip you to gain more emotional strength…every day.
